TRANSCRIPTION:
Hey everybody, my last few videos were kind of, on Nostr, were kind of heavy. So I wanted to make a video that was a little bit more upbeat and hopefully a little bit more fun. I wanted to explain how I found Nostr and how I started using Nostr and what made me want to come and what made me stay.
Not being a Bitcoiner first, I think that this is kind of a little bit more unique. The truth is that although I had no problem with Bitcoin and although I saw a lot of folks in the libertarian and cap space talk about Bitcoin, I never had enough money to really play around and put it into Bitcoin. And when I mean I didn't have enough money, I mean I literally did not have enough money to even think about playing around or put any towards Bitcoin or to learn anything about it.
But what I did notice was a lot of problems with social media. I think probably the one that stood out the most with social media was the fact that folks were being silenced and censored during the COVID regime, especially doctors and other journalists and news outlets. That really, I found that very disturbing.
So I was, for a while I started saying, you know, we need to decentralize and give folks back this free speech. I always knew that there was something wrong with centralized social media. I just couldn't quite put my finger on it.
I tried some of the alternatives leading up to finding Nostr. I tried many alternatives. I had sort of poked around quite a bit.
And Nostr, so how I heard about Nostr, Sean Lennon had told me about Nostr. We were talking about Blue Sky. I was trying out Blue Sky at the time.
And he said, I really like Nostr. And I was like, oh my gosh, I didn't know what it was. And I was like, oh my gosh, he's on to something.
And I don't know what it is. And I am probably not hip or hip on the new thing. And so I went, I looked at Nostr right around then was when Max's documentary came out about Nostr.
I liked everything that everyone was saying. And so I hit up Will from Domus on Twitter. And I asked him, hey, can you help me? And so he helped me set up an endpub on Nostr.
I found that when I found Nostr, it was literally every single thing that I had been looking for out of corporate centralized tech that they can literally never offer. They just can't. They can never offer me and others what Nostr can, which is free speech and more censorship resistant ability to post.
Like, you know, like I've said in previous videos, it's not like I have anything crazy I want to say. But I definitely don't think that I want to continue to support centralized corporate tech platforms that can silence and censor anyone at any time for any reason. Just didn't seem right to me.
So I came on Nostr, the vibe was good. And then I started learning about Bitcoin on Nostr. And that is how, oh gosh, once I started learning about Bitcoin, I was like, oh, this is so cool.
It started clicking and making a lot of sense. I don't think it would have made sense until I had made an endpub. I really don't.
It didn't click. Bitcoin did not click until I used Nostr. And then once it clicked, I was like, oh my gosh, everything that I love about Nostr, you also get with Bitcoin.
And then I started sort of researching sort of how, you know, Bitcoin is used as a human rights tool that speaks to me, that speaks to my heart. And so that was sort of how I went from not being a Bitcoiner to getting on Nostr, being purple-pilled to being orange-pilled. And I absolutely love it.
It's given me so much hope. I feel like, I feel like since coming in contact with Nostr and Bitcoin, I feel like there's a chance. I really do.
I feel like there's a chance. I feel like there's a chance to make things better in a way that is, gosh, it's a resistance, but it's done peacefully. And I love, I love those types of tools just for humanity.
So I'm very excited. I'm excited to keep learning. I'm by no means an expert in Nostr or in Bitcoin whatsoever.
I'm just learning, but it's been really fun to learn and it's given me a lot of hope. And I think when you find something that gives you hope, because you can see it possibly giving folks an opportunity to have just a little bit more freedom in their life, it's worth supporting.
